| 157285 | 2003-07-03 22:46:00 | Suddenly after a operating system crash, (W98) IE6 no longer displays the ICONS or displays images of any kind I tried reloading the latest version of IE6 (with Service Pack 1) but it is still the same. I then loaded Mozella as a test and it is 100% so I hunted through the Microsoft knowledge base but nothing was found. I then tried deleting the ICONSHELL CACHE but it also did not help. I collegue has suggested that either the built in GIF and/or JPG filters have gone bad (which should have been repaired by the reinstallation) or some registry glitch. Any ideas and has any of you come across this and have a cure. Many Thanks Tony |
Tony.br (4018) | ||
| 157286 | 2003-07-03 23:18:00 | look in your IE options and see if you have images turned off..... click "tools" click "internet options" click "advanced" tab scroll down to the "multimedia" section. check the box for "show pictures" click ok test and report back :-) |

| 157287 | 2003-07-03 23:56:00 | Thank you very much . You are a life saver . I like to think I am a reasonably knowledgable user, but I was not even aware that option was there . How it got turned off is a mystery but it has now fixed the problem . Once again Thnk you for taking the trouble to reply |
